EU Battery Rules Information: Key Highlights & Targets 2027
The Battery Regulation (EU) got here into pressure in August 2023. The laws intention to make sure sustainable practices all through the battery lifecycle bought throughout the EU. The long-term aim is to scale back the carbon footprint, minimise materials wastage, and encourage the recycling course of. Examine EU battery laws information: newest updates and highlights-
Battery Passport Implementation
By February 18, 2027, industrial batteries and all electrical autos (EVs) with a capability of greater than 2 kWh within the EU market should have a digital battery passport that may be accessed through QR code.

Battery Lifecycle: Stage Sensible Use Instances Digital Battery Passport (DBP)
The profitable implementation of the Digital Battery Passport (DBP) entails a number of levels. Let’s talk about them one after the other –
Stage 1: Uncooked Materials Extraction |Miner or Refiner
It entails the documentation of the use and extraction of uncooked supplies corresponding to lithium, nickel, cobalt, and graphite within the manufacturing of batteries. Position of Digital Battery Passport at this stage-
- Verifies whether or not the Environmental, Social, and Governance (ESG) compliance is met or not
- Traces the origin or supply level of uncooked materials
- Assists the auditing crew in figuring out the sustainable procurement of uncooked supplies
Stage 2: Cathode Energetic Materials (CAM) | Precursor and Producer
The uncooked materials is refined and transformed into battery chemical parts which are additional used within the battery cells. Why Digital Battery Passport issues on this stage-
- Helps analyse information and fetch helpful insights on the supplies used
- Assists the crew in sustaining provide chain transparency
- Ensures that verified ESG-certified uncooked supplies are used for battery chemical parts
Stage 3: Cell and Modules Manufacturing| Producer
This stage entails the manufacturing of cells and modules utilized in Electrical Automobiles (EVs) and different vitality storage units. Digital battery passport helps-
- Analyse the chemistry of the chemical substances used within the battery
- Allows an authorised particular person to audit the manufacturing information
- Assures the efficiency of the battery with verified information
- Helps enhance the general design and manufacturing of EV batteries with related information
Stage 4: Authentic Gear Producer (OEM) | Integration Stage
On this stage, the vitality storage machine and EVs manufacturing firms, corresponding to Tesla, BYD, Tata Motors, to call just a few, combine batteries with units. Important function of digital battery passport, on this step-
- Assists the crew with complete provide chain visibility
- Retains a verified report of the lifecycle of supplies and batteries for traceability
- Helps round economic system initiatives. It entails documentation of reuse, restore, and recycling information and course of documentation, and taking important steps to minimise wastage
Stage 5: Shoppers or House owners| Electrical Automobiles or Gadgets
Electrical Automobiles (EVs) and different vitality storage units are lastly prepared for use by shoppers. How does the digital battery passport empower consumers-
- Helps shoppers observe the battery’s well being. It’s helpful to outline the State of Well being (SoH) of the battery, a proportion metric that signifies the present capability of the battery, in addition to its energy and resistance, and evaluate it with the unique specs.
- Tracks the efficiency of the battery and its utilization.
- Assists shoppers in making knowledgeable buying selections about EVs and different battery-powered units.

Stage 6: Second-Hand Merchants | Electrical Automobiles or Gadgets
The digital battery passport helps sellers, merchants, and consumers serious about shopping for or promoting second-hand batteries. By utilizing related information, the battery might be repurposed primarily based on the estimated residual worth.
What information does a digital battery passport present?
- Verified battery well being data
- Full battery lifecycle information
- The information allow consumers to estimate the suitable worth
Stage 7: Collectors| Finish of Battery Lifecycle
This stage marks the tip of the battery’s life. The collector can use these batteries to extract helpful supplies and utilise them based on their worth. Understand how the digital battery passport helps the collectors:
- Observe the placement of the battery utilizing distinctive identities (IDs)
- Present collectors with possession data
- Be certain that the battery is saved at protected place
- Present tips and conditional necessities for its protected transportation
- Offers complete data to assist extract worthwhile supplies utilized in batteries
Stage 8: Recycling Section | Remaining Stage
The collectors extract helpful supplies from the battery after which move them on to a recycler for protected disposal or repurposing. The battery passport simplifies the method by–
- Offering information on the precise composition of supplies
- Help recyclers in dismantling batteries conveniently
- Guarantee larger materials restoration charges
- Optimise the recycling course of to decrease the processing price

Incessantly Requested Questions (FAQs)
1. What’s an EU Digital Battery Passport?
The Digital Battery Passport is a digital report that tracks and traces detailed data associated to the battery’s lifecycle. It consists of the origin and supply of uncooked materials, battery efficiency, well being, battery recycling information, and extra. The intention is to advertise the sustainable use of batteries all through their lifecycle, keep transparency, and guarantee traceability and accountability.
2. How is the Digital Battery Passport important in supporting sustainability?
Digital Battery Passport encourages battery supplies suppliers, producers, recyclers, and others to take duty and maintain observe of practices in the case of battery manufacturing, use, reuse, recycling, or disposal.
The information and insights collected assist enhance recycling effectivity, help round economic system practices, and guarantee compliance with sustainability laws.
3. Is it obligatory to implement the EU Digital Battery Passport?
Sure. As per EU battery laws, by February 18, 2027, industrial batteries and all electrical automobile (EV) batteries with a capability of greater than 2 kWh within the EU market should have a digital battery passport. The passport should be accessible through QR code.
4. Is Digital Battery Passport useful for firms and shoppers?
Companies and corporations can profit from verified data, quick and real-time traceability of knowledge, and provide chain transparency.
Shoppers can acquire helpful insights corresponding to battery efficiency, supply of supplies, and well being of the battery to make knowledgeable selections.
5. What information does a Digital Battery Passport maintain?
The Digital Battery Passport may have producers’ Info, battery options data corresponding to capability, efficiency, and well being, supply or origin of supplies,
carbon footprint information, battery recycling content material, information entry management, laws, and extra.
